    Key features of Fanbeam 5

    • Laser-based position reference — Uses accurate time-of-flight laser measurements to determine a vessel’s range and bearing relative to passive reflectors on platforms, rigs, or other vessels.
    • Dynamic Positioning integration — Sends positioning data to the vessel’s DP system, which uses it to control thrusters and maintain station.
    • High update rate — Typically provides at least two position readings per second.
    • Range up to about 2,000 m — Depending on weather, reflector type and operating conditions.
    • Range accuracy around 20 cm and angular accuracy around 0.1° according to published Fanbeam Mk5 specifications.
    • 360° horizontal scanning — The sensor can scan around the vessel to identify available targets.
    • AutoTilt mechanism — Allows the laser to adjust vertically to acquire targets at different elevations; published specifications indicate approximately ±15° in 5° increments.
    • Intelligent target identification — Fanbeam Controller 4.0 can reject false reflections from people, deck equipment and other reflective surfaces.
    • Range filtering — Operators can define minimum/maximum ranges to eliminate unwanted observations.
    • Signal-strength and quality filtering — Helps the DPO select the strongest and most reliable target returns.
    • Tracking confidence monitoring — Provides confidence indicators and target-threat information to help operators assess tracking quality.
    • Passive reflectors — Does not require powered targets; tube reflectors and prism clusters can be used for different applications.
    • Independent redundancy — Can complement DGPS and other DP reference systems, particularly where DGPS performance can deteriorate close to large offshore structures.
    • Marine-rated construction — Published specifications list an IP66 scanning head and operating temperature of approximately −20°C to +55°C.
    • Fanbeam Controller 4.0 — Provides the operator interface, bird’s-eye-view display, target acquisition, tracking controls, filters, alarms and performance monitoring.

    Typical applications

    • Fanbeam 5 is commonly used on platform supply vessels, construction vessels, anchor-handling vessels, well-stimulation vessels, accommodation vessels, shuttle tankers and FPSOs for close-range DP operations.
    • Important: Fanbeam 5 is a laser positioning/DP reference system, not a conventional radar. It measures position relative to specially designed reflectors.

    ParameterSpecification
    ProductFanbeam® 5
    ApplicationLaser Position Reference System (PRS) for Dynamic Positioning
    Laser typeSemiconductor laser diode
    Laser wavelength905 nm
    Laser classificationClass 1
    Range accuracy20 cm
    Maximum range2,000 m
    Pulse repetition rate7.5 kHz
    Horizontal beam divergence2.5 mrad
    Vertical beam divergence18°
    Horizontal scanning range0°–360°
    Horizontal resolution0.01°
    Maximum scan speed50°/sec
    Auto-tilt range−15° to +15°
    Auto-tilt increment
    Sensor communication20 mA current loop
    Communication baud rate9,600 baud
    DP outputsRS232 / RS422 / Ethernet
    Operating temperature−25°C to +70°C
    Protection ratingIP66
    EnclosureMachined aluminium
    Sensor dimensions200 × 300 × 290 mm (W × L × H)
    Sensor weight12.9 kg
    Power supply input85–264 VAC, 47–440 Hz
    Power supply output28 VDC, 3.5 A
    Control-system CPU1.1 GHz
    Operating systemWindows XP Embedded / Windows Embedded Standard
    Monitor resolution1024 × 768
    Control-system interfaces3 × RS232, 2 × RS422, 2 × Ethernet
